r
Search:

Internet guide

Current Directory:

Computers > Algorithms

Directories



A prescribed finite set of well defined rules or processes for the solutions of a problem in a finite number of steps. Explained in simple English, it is the mathematical formula for an operation, such as computing the check digits on packets of data that travel via packet switched networks.

Related Categories


Computers > Algorithms

News Groups


Links:

Stony Brook Algorithm Repository

This is a collection of implementations for 75 fundamental algorithms problems, including data structures, numerical and combinatorial algorithms,graph algorithms, and computational geometry. Implementations are available in C++, Java, Fortran, and other
http://www.cs.sunysb.edu/~algorith/

Hoshen-Kopelman Algorithm for Cluster Identification

An algorithm for identifying connected clusters on a lattice where sites may be occupied or non-occupied. With example C code.
http://splorg.org:8080/people/tobin/projects/hoshenkopelman/hoshenkopelman.html

The Grail Project

A symbolic computation environment for finite-state machines, regular expressions, and finite languages.
http://www.csd.uwo.ca/research/grail/

Combinatorial Algorithms

Course material, syllabus and notes for a course by Roger Whitney at SDSU.
http://www.eli.sdsu.edu/courses/fall95/cs660/

Data Structures And Number Systems

Web text by Brian Brown.
http://www.ibilce.unesp.br/courseware/datas/data1.htm

Data Structures and Algorithms

Course Notes, University of Western Australia
http://ciips.ee.uwa.edu.au/~morris/Year2/PLDS210/ds_ToC.html

Circular Queues

A brief discussion and implementation of circular queues in C.
http://www.cs.utk.edu/~calloway/prg/cq/

CATS: Combinatorial Algorithms Test Sets

Searchable index of problems, links and methodology.
http://www.jea.acm.org/CATS/

Tree Automata Techniques and Applications

An evolving web text in PostScript and PDF, with related software.
http://www.grappa.univ-lille3.fr/tata

Sourcebank - Computer Science - Algorithms

A collection of source code for various topics.
http://www.devx.com/sourcebank/directorybrowse.asp?adType=&dir_id=653&showResType=0&timeSelect=&showFilter=showAll

Algorithms Courses

Links to courses in algorithms maintained at various university computer science departments.
http://www.cs.pitt.edu/~kirk/algorithmcourses/
Free thumbnail preview by Thumbshots.org
modified by vang.net

On the Road to Algorithms

Information on algorithms such as Bubble Sort and Random Number Generation, using HTML, Java and Perl. Collected by Lam Ka Chun (Raymond).
http://www.hlcmklam.com/

Analysis Of Algorithms

An initiative of attendees of the 1997 Dagstuhl seminar, these pages provide research papers, a bulletin board, and links to researchers and other resources in the field. The focus is on average case and probabilistic analysis.
http://pauillac.inria.fr/algo/AofA/

Web Data Structures and Algorithms

Lecture notes and links for a course by Godfried Toussaint.
http://cgm.cs.mcgill.ca/~godfried/teaching/algorithms-web.html

Problems in Analysis of Algorithms

A list of open problems with updates and solutions.
http://pauillac.inria.fr/algo/AofA/Problems/

Abstract State Machines

A formal method for specifying and verifying algorithms. Tools, meetings, researchers in the area.
http://www.eecs.umich.edu/gasm/

Algorithm Design Paradigms

A course by Paul Dunne at the University of Liverpool. Slides and notes in HTML and PS.
http://www.csc.liv.ac.uk/~ped/teachadmin/algor/algor.html

Data Structures

Lecture Notes by Steven Skiena.
http://www.cs.sunysb.edu/~skiena/214/lectures/

Data Structures

Introduction to data structures, with Java code, by Peter M. Williams.
http://www.cogs.susx.ac.uk/local/teach/dats/dats.html

Softpanorama Virtual Library

Section on Algorithms and Data Structures. A compilation of links.
http://www.softpanorama.org/Algorithms/algorithms.shtml

Dictionary of Algorithms, Data Structures, and Problems

A dictionary of algorithms, algorithmic techniques, data structures, and archetypical problems, with related definitions. Many entries have links to implementations, tutorials, and bibliographical references.
http://www.nist.gov/dads/

Pattern Matching Pointers

A collection of links for and to researchers in the subject.
http://www.cs.ucr.edu/~stelo/pattern.html

OOPWeb Algorithms Directory

Algorithms lecture notes, courses, tutorials, references, guides and online books.
http://www.oopweb.com/Algorithms/Files/Algorithms.html

The Algorithm Base

Database of algorithms. May be scanned through or can be questioned through a knowledge based assistant. Links to originating web sites.
http://www.intelligenceunited.com/index2.html

Priority Queues

Electronic bibliography on priority queues (heaps). Links to downloadable reports, researchers' home pages, and software.
http://www.leekillough.com/heaps/

ACM SIGACT

Special Interest Group on Algorithms and Computation Theory, the ACM special interest group for Theoretical Computer Science. Site has membership information, meetings, reports and a newsletter for members.
http://sigact.acm.org/

Algorithms in the Real World

Notes for a course at Carnegie Mellon University.
http://www-2.cs.cmu.edu/~guyb/realworld.html

Design and Analysis of Computer Algorithms

Lecture notes; applets and code in C, C++, and Java; links regarding books, journals, computability, quantum computing, societies and organizations.
http://www.personal.kent.edu/~rmuhamma/Algorithms/algorithm.html

Combinatorial Algorithms

Lecture notes of a course at San Diego State University.
http://www.eli.sdsu.edu/courses/fall95/cs660/notes/

Computer Programming Algorithms Directory

Resources that describe computer programming algorithms.
http://www.algosort.com/

Introduction to Quantum Algorithms

An introduction to quantum algorithms by Matthew Hayward for those new to the field and who do not have an extensive physics background.
http://alumni.imsa.edu/~matth/quant/299/paper/

Self-stabilizing Algorithms

A project to create tools for developing and testing self-stabilizing algorithms.
http://www.sphere.pl/~kuszner/self-stab/

Algorithms Archive

A collection including searching, sorting, tracking, mathematics and cellular automata. In English and Italian.
http://editor.altervista.org/

Other Languages

This category is also available in other languages

Select language:  


Search by keyword:

  • animated
  • complexity
  • compression
  • computability
  • computational algebra
  • computational geometry
  • computational number theory
  • conferences
  • cryptography
  • digital signal processing
  • genetic
  • graphics
  • numerical analysis
  • people
  • pseudorandom numbers
  • publications
  • research groups
  • sorting and searching
  • Help build the largest human-edited directory on the web.
    Submit a Site - Open Directory Project - Become an Editor

    Homepage
    Contact the webmaster
    Bookmark this page